Not having first aid box and uniform in personal vehicle

Reported on January 26, 2015 from Mathura , Uttar Pradesh  ι Report #50514

On faridabad mathura highway traffic police stopped me.
I was driving my personal alto,
I was wearing seat belt, having RC,DL,PUC and insurance.
I thought, Cop will say good citizen and buy.
But he said you are not wearing dress. Also show me first aid box.
It was my personal car not a taxi car. But UP cops just misbehaved and say either go to court and fight or pay here 500 Rs. He said its a rule of UP.
I thought if I fight in court it will cost more than 10000 and time consuming.
I've no option to give 500 Rs. I gave money,shut his ugly mouth and start journey.
Now just before reaching Agra I gave lift to another Cop. I asked him is it required to have dress and first aid box in vehicle. He said I donk think so and he said even police vehicles don't have first aid box.

So shame full for UP police harassing common man.
